Chocolate Fudge Buttercream Frosting
YUM!!! This is sinfully delicious! Like many others, I used 2/3 cup of Nutella instead of hot fudge. If you do that, though, the chocolatey taste isn't as strong, so I also added an extra tablespoon of cocoa powder and it was perfect! I'm going to make this frosting all the time!

Cherry Chocolate Cake
This is one of my very favorites. It's delicious but super-easy, and since it does involve more work than a dump cake, you can make it for special occasions without feeling like you're cheating. ;) One thing I've learned, though: you can't make it with a frosting that's too chocolatey, or it overpowers the cherry taste, and instead of a cherry chocolate cake you have a chocolate-cake-and-oh-yeah-cherries-I-guess. As delicious as this site's chocolate fudge buttercream is, give it a pass for this one. Otherwise, yum!

Kathy's Delicious Whole Slow Cooker Chicken
My husband and I were looking for a good way to slow cook our whole chicken, and this was DELICIOUS! Since our grocery store doesn't have many smaller chickens, we used a 7-pound bird, doubled all the sauce ingredients, and cooked it breast side down for 6 hrs 30 mins on high. We also threw some sliced mushrooms in with it and cut the oil, as many others did (we used 1/4 cup for a double batch of sauce). It turned out perfectly, and was SO easy to prepare for the slow cooker! We're definitely making this again next time we have a whole chicken to prepare!
